Slow Cooker Shredded Beef Tacos Ingredients
(For the full recipe, scroll down to the recipe card below)
- Boneless chuck steak: 2 1/2 – 3 lbs. Chuck steak is great for slow cooking. It becomes more tender and juicer the longer you cook it which is why low and slow is the name of the game for this recipe! (8 hours on low)
- Beef Taco Seasoning: You will need chipotle powder, chili powder, paprika, cumin, salt, pepper and garlic powder.
- Olive oil: This is used when searing or browning the chuck before you place it in the crockpot. This step is important because the caramelized surface of the meat will lend rich flavor to the finished dish.
- Beef broth and lime juice: Liquids the meat is cooked in. You can also add a touch of orange juice too if you have it on hand!
- Onion: Sliced white onion
- Tortillas: Corn or flour – up to you!
- Toppings: sour cream, avocado, salsa, shredded cheese, Cojita cheese, hot sauce, guacamole, corn, red onion, lettuce, lime wedges, radish, cilantro, etc.

Step by Step Directions
(For the full recipe, scroll down to the recipe card below)

Season & brown the beef
Cut the beef into 4 large chunks and pat them dry with paper towels. Season the beef on all sides generously with salt and pepper. Sear on each side until browned. ~2-5 minutes.

Add to slow cooker
Transfer the browned meat to the slow cooker and pour in the beef broth, lime juice, beef taco seasoning and onions. Stir gently to combine.

Cook low & slow!
Cook on low for a minimum of 8 hours . (Low and slow is key for tender beef!) Shred the beef, and add it back into the juices.

Assemble tacos!
Add all of your favorite toppings and ENJOY!

Can I Freeze Mexican Shredded Beef?
Yes! To freeze, you’ll want to keep the liquid and beef separate. Reheat the beef in the oven (covered with foil), heat the sauce, and then toss. It’s best to keep it separate because otherwise, I find the beef gets a bit soggy (especially when defrosting).

Tips for Making Slow-Cooker Beef Tacos
- Be sure to sear the meat before placing it in the bottom of your slow cooker.
- Cook low and slow ( at least 8 hours ) for tender and juicy meat.
- Pressed on time? See the 2 1/2 hour Dutch oven method in the recipe notes below!
- Freeze it for later use ! Tacos, quesadillas, enchiladas, nachos, burritos, etc.
- Get creative with your taco toppings! However, balance is key. It can be easy to over do it, you will want balance to the taco and have toppings that compliment each other.
- Heat your tortillas on the stove (we do this by place directly over the flame on the stove)
- Make your own salsa for brightness and freshness.
- Play around using different cheeses on your tacos: Cotija, Oaxaca, pepper jack, and feta cheeses all work nicely with tacos.
- Always finish your taco with a squeeze of fresh lime juice. The acidity provides a refreshing counterpoint to the richness of the Mexican shredded beef and cheese. Plus, a bit of fresh lime juice squeezed over the top goes a long way!

Slow Cooker Shredded Beef Tacos
Ingredients
- 3 lb. Chuck steak, boneless
- 2 Tbsp. olive oil
- 1 Tbsp. salt
- 1 Tbsp. pepper
- 2 cups beef broth
- 1/4 cup lime juice (juice from 1 lime)
- 1 white onion, sliced
- 8 Flour tortillas
Beef taco seasoning
- 1 Tbsp. chipotle powder
- 1 Tbsp. paprika
- 2 tsp. chili powder
- 1 tsp. garlic powder
- 1 tsp. cumin
Toppings:
- cheese, onions, salsa, sour cream, avocado, guacamole, hot sauce, shredded lettuce or cabbage, etc.
Instructions
- Cut beef into 4 large chunks and pat dry with paper towels. Season the beef on all sides with generous amounts of salt and pepper. Heat olive oil in a large frying pan over medium heat. Once hot, add in the steak and sear for ~2-5 minutes on each side or until they get a nice sear. 3 lb. Chuck steak, boneless, 1 Tbsp. salt, 1 Tbsp. pepper, 2 Tbsp. olive oil
- Transfer the meat to a crockpot and pour in the beef broth, lime juice, beef taco seasoning and onions. Gently stir to combine. 2 cups beef broth, 1/4 cup lime juice (juice from 1 lime), 1 white onion, sliced, 1 Tbsp. chipotle powder, 1 Tbsp. paprika, 2 tsp. chili powder, 1 tsp. garlic powder, 1 tsp. cumin
- Cook on low for a minimum of 8 hours, I usually like to let it cook for 10 hours. (Low and slow is key for tender beef!) Shred and add the beef back into the juices in the slow cooker.
- Assemble the tacos with your favorite taco toppings. cheese, onions, salsa, sour cream, avocado, guacamole, hot sauce, shredded lettuce or cabbage, etc., 8 Flour tortillas
